Question : Trying to eliminate password box on Reporting Services
I am running SQL Server 2005 and SSRS 2005 with Windows Server 2003 on one machine and SQL 2005 database running with Windows Server 2008 on another machine.
When I go the the url
http://server/reporting
, I am confronted with a password box. When I enter my user name and password, there is a pause and eventually I am given browse access to the Reporting Directory.
However, what I WANT is to eliminate the password box completely. I thought using 'Windows Integrated Authentication' would do that. What am I doing wrong?
Answer : Trying to eliminate password box on Reporting Services
i'm assuming you're doing this using a web browser. if that's the case, then have you tried adding your reporting site to the Trusted Zone, and configuring the zone to pass the credentials of the currently logged in user?
